- /* GCC-specific definitions *************************************************/
- #ifdef __GNUC__
- /* Pre-processor */
- # define CONFIG_CPP_HAVE_VARARGS 1 /* Supports variable argument macros */
- # define CONFIG_CPP_HAVE_WARNING 1 /* Supports #warning */
- /* Intriniscs. GCC supports __func__ but provides __FUNCTION__ for backward
- * compatibility with older versions of GCC.
- */
- # define CONFIG_HAVE_FUNCTIONNAME 1 /* Has __FUNCTION__ */
- # define CONFIG_HAVE_FILENAME 1 /* Has __FILE__ */
- /* Indicate that a local variable is not used */
- # define UNUSED(a) ((void)(a))
- /* Built-in functions */
- /* GCC 4.x have __builtin_ctz(|l|ll) and __builtin_clz(|l|ll). These count
- * trailing/leading zeros of input number and typically will generate few
- * fast bit-counting instructions. Inputting zero to these functions is
- * undefined and needs to be taken care of by the caller.
- */
- #if __GNUC__ >= 4
- # define CONFIG_HAVE_BUILTIN_CTZ 1
- # define CONFIG_HAVE_BUILTIN_CLZ 1
- #endif
- /* C++ support */
- #if defined(__cplusplus) && __cplusplus >= 201402L
- # define CONFIG_HAVE_CXX14 1
- #else
- # undef CONFIG_HAVE_CXX14
- #endif
- /* Attributes
- *
- * GCC supports weak symbols which can be used to reduce code size because
- * unnecessary "weak" functions can be excluded from the link.
- */
- # if !defined(__CYGWIN__) && !defined(CONFIG_ARCH_GNU_NO_WEAKFUNCTIONS)
- # define CONFIG_HAVE_WEAKFUNCTIONS 1
- # define weak_alias(name, aliasname) \
- extern __typeof (name) aliasname __attribute__ ((weak, alias (#name)));
- # define weak_data __attribute__ ((weak))
- # define weak_function __attribute__ ((weak))
- # define weak_const_function __attribute__ ((weak, __const__))
- # else
- # undef CONFIG_HAVE_WEAKFUNCTIONS
- # define weak_alias(name, aliasname)
- # define weak_data
- # define weak_function
- # define weak_const_function
- # endif
- /* The noreturn attribute informs GCC that the function will not return.
- * C11 adds _Noreturn keyword (see stdnoreturn.h)
- */
- # define noreturn_function __attribute__ ((noreturn))
- /* The farcall_function attribute informs GCC that is should use long calls
- * (even though -mlong-calls does not appear in the compilation options)
- */
- # define farcall_function __attribute__ ((long_call))
- /* Code locate */
- # define locate_code(n) __attribute__ ((section(n)))
- /* Data alignment */
- # define aligned_data(n) __attribute__ ((aligned(n)))
- /* Data location */
- # define locate_data(n) __attribute__ ((section(n)))
- /* The packed attribute informs GCC that the structure elements are packed,
- * ignoring other alignment rules.
- */
- # define begin_packed_struct
- # define end_packed_struct __attribute__ ((packed))
- /* GCC does not support the reentrant attribute */
- # define reentrant_function
- /* The naked attribute informs GCC that the programmer will take care of
- * the function prolog and epilog.
- */
- # define naked_function __attribute__ ((naked,no_instrument_function))
- /* The inline_function attribute informs GCC that the function should always
- * be inlined, regardless of the level of optimization. The
- * noinline_function indicates that the function should never be inlined.
- */
- # define inline_function __attribute__ ((always_inline,no_instrument_function))
- # define noinline_function __attribute__ ((noinline))
- /* GCC does not use storage classes to qualify addressing */
- # define FAR
- # define NEAR
- # define DSEG
- # define CODE
- /* Handle cases where sizeof(int) is 16-bits, sizeof(long) is 32-bits, and
- * pointers are 16-bits.
- */
- #if defined(__m32c__)
- /* No I-space access qualifiers */
- # define IOBJ
- # define IPTR
- /* Select the small, 16-bit addressing model */
- # define CONFIG_SMALL_MEMORY 1
- /* Long and int are not the same size */
- # define CONFIG_LONG_IS_NOT_INT 1
- /* Pointers and int are the same size */
- # undef CONFIG_PTR_IS_NOT_INT
- #elif defined(__AVR__)
- # if defined(CONFIG_AVR_HAS_MEMX_PTR)
- /* I-space access qualifiers needed by Harvard architecture */
- # define IOBJ __flash
- # define IPTR __memx
- # else
- /* No I-space access qualifiers */
- # define IOBJ
- # define IPTR
- # endif
- /* Select the small, 16-bit addressing model (for D-Space) */
- # define CONFIG_SMALL_MEMORY 1
- /* Long and int are not the same size */
- # define CONFIG_LONG_IS_NOT_INT 1
- /* Pointers and int are the same size */
- # undef CONFIG_PTR_IS_NOT_INT
- /* Uses a 32-bit FAR pointer only from accessing data outside of the 16-bit
- * data space.
- */
- # define CONFIG_HAVE_FARPOINTER 1
- #elif defined(__mc68hc1x__)
- /* No I-space access qualifiers */
- # define IOBJ
- # define IPTR
- /* Select the small, 16-bit addressing model */
- # define CONFIG_SMALL_MEMORY 1
- /* Normally, mc68hc1x code is compiled with the -mshort option
- * which results in a 16-bit integer. If -mnoshort is defined
- * then an integer is 32-bits. GCC will defined __INT__ accordingly:
- */
- # if __INT__ == 16
- /* int is 16-bits, long is 32-bits */
- # define CONFIG_LONG_IS_NOT_INT 1
- /* Pointers and int are the same size (16-bits) */
- # undef CONFIG_PTR_IS_NOT_INT
- # else
- /* int and long are both 32-bits */
- # undef CONFIG_LONG_IS_NOT_INT
- /* Pointers and int are NOT the same size */
- # define CONFIG_PTR_IS_NOT_INT 1
- # endif
- #else
- /* No I-space access qualifiers */
- # define IOBJ
- # define IPTR
- /* Select the large, 32-bit addressing model */
- # undef CONFIG_SMALL_MEMORY
- /* Long and int are (probably) the same size (32-bits) */
- # undef CONFIG_LONG_IS_NOT_INT
- /* Pointers and int are the same size (32-bits) */
- # undef CONFIG_PTR_IS_NOT_INT
- #endif
- /* ISO C11 supports anonymous (unnamed) structures and unions, added in
- * GCC 4.6 (but might be suppressed with -std= option). ISO C++11 also
- * adds un-named unions, but NOT unnamed structures (although compilers
- * may support them).
- *
- * CAREFUL: This can cause issues for shared data structures shared between
- * C and C++ if the two versions do not support the same features.
- * Structures and unions can lose binary compatibility!
- *
- * NOTE: The NuttX coding standard forbids the use of unnamed structures and
- * unions within the OS.
- */
- # undef CONFIG_HAVE_ANONYMOUS_STRUCT
- # undef CONFIG_HAVE_ANONYMOUS_UNION
- # if (defined(__cplusplus) && __cplusplus >= 201103L) || \
- (defined(__STDC_VERSION__) && __STDC_VERSION__ >= 201112L)
- # define CONFIG_HAVE_ANONYMOUS_STRUCT 1
- # define CONFIG_HAVE_ANONYMOUS_UNION 1
- # endif
- # define CONFIG_HAVE_LONG_LONG 1
- # define CONFIG_HAVE_FLOAT 1
- # define CONFIG_HAVE_DOUBLE 1
- # define CONFIG_HAVE_LONG_DOUBLE 1
- /* Indicate that a local variable is not used */
- # define UNUSED(a) ((void)(a))
- /* SDCC-specific definitions ************************************************/
- #elif defined(SDCC) || defined(__SDCC)
- /* No I-space access qualifiers */
- # define IOBJ
- # define IPTR
- /* Pre-processor */
- # define CONFIG_CPP_HAVE_VARARGS 1 /* Supports variable argument macros */
- # define CONFIG_CPP_HAVE_WARNING 1 /* Supports #warning */
- /* Intriniscs */
- # define CONFIG_HAVE_FUNCTIONNAME 1 /* Has __FUNCTION__ */
- # define CONFIG_HAVE_FILENAME 1 /* Has __FILE__ */
- # define __FUNCTION__ __func__ /* SDCC supports on __func__ */
- /* Pragmas
- *
- * Disable warnings for unused function arguments
- */
- # pragma disable_warning 85
- /* C++ support */
- # undef CONFIG_HAVE_CXX14
- /* Attributes
- *
- * SDCC does not support weak symbols
- */
- # undef CONFIG_HAVE_WEAKFUNCTIONS
- # define weak_alias(name, aliasname)
- # define weak_data
- # define weak_function
- # define weak_const_function
- # define restrict /* REVISIT */
- /* SDCC does not support the noreturn or packed attributes */
- /* Current SDCC supports noreturn via C11 _Noreturn keyword (see
- * stdnoreturn.h).
- */
- # define noreturn_function
- # define locate_code(n)
- # define aligned_data(n)
- # define locate_data(n)
- # define begin_packed_struct
- # define end_packed_struct
- /* REVISIT: */
- # define farcall_function
- /* SDCC does support "naked" functions */
- # define naked_function __naked
- /* SDCC does not support forced inlining. */
- # define inline_function
- # define noinline_function
- /* The reentrant attribute informs SDCC that the function
- * must be reentrant. In this case, SDCC will store input
- * arguments on the stack to support reentrancy.
- *
- * SDCC functions are always reentrant (except for the mcs51,
- * ds390, hc08 and s08 backends)
- */
- # define reentrant_function __reentrant
- /* ISO C11 supports anonymous (unnamed) structures and unions. Does SDCC? */
- # undef CONFIG_HAVE_ANONYMOUS_STRUCT
- # undef CONFIG_HAVE_ANONYMOUS_UNION
- /* Indicate that a local variable is not used */
- # define UNUSED(a) ((void)(a))
- /* It is assumed that the system is build using the small
- * data model with storage defaulting to internal RAM.
- * The NEAR storage class can also be used to address data
- * in internal RAM; FAR can be used to address data in
- * external RAM.
- */
- #if defined(__SDCC_z80) || defined(__SDCC_z180) || defined(__SDCC_gbz80)
- # define FAR
- # define NEAR
- # define CODE
- # define DSEG
- #else
- # define FAR __xdata
- # define NEAR __data
- # define CODE __code
- # if defined(SDCC_MODEL_SMALL)
- # define DSEG __data
- # else
- # define DSEG __xdata
- # endif
- #endif
- /* Select small, 16-bit address model */
- # define CONFIG_SMALL_MEMORY 1
- /* Long and int are not the same size */
- # define CONFIG_LONG_IS_NOT_INT 1
- /* The generic pointer and int are not the same size (for some SDCC
- * architectures). REVISIT: SDCC now has more backends where pointers are
- * the same size as int than just z80 and z180.
- */
- #if !defined(__z80) && !defined(__gbz80)
- # define CONFIG_PTR_IS_NOT_INT 1
- #endif
- /* SDCC does types long long and float, but not types double and long
- * double.
- */
- # define CONFIG_HAVE_LONG_LONG 1
- # define CONFIG_HAVE_FLOAT 1
- # undef CONFIG_HAVE_DOUBLE
- # undef CONFIG_HAVE_LONG_DOUBLE
- /* Indicate that a local variable is not used */
- # define UNUSED(a) ((void)(a))
- /* Zilog-specific definitions ***********************************************/
- #elif defined(__ZILOG__)
- /* At present, only the following Zilog compilers are recognized */
- # if !defined(__ZNEO__) && !defined(__EZ8__) && !defined(__EZ80__)
- # warning "Unrecognized Zilog compiler"
- # endif
- /* Pre-processor */
- # undef CONFIG_CPP_HAVE_VARARGS /* No variable argument macros */
- # undef CONFIG_CPP_HAVE_WARNING /* Does not support #warning */
- /* Intrinsics */
- # define CONFIG_HAVE_FUNCTIONNAME 1 /* Has __FUNCTION__ */
- # define CONFIG_HAVE_FILENAME 1 /* Has __FILE__ */
- /* No I-space access qualifiers */
- # define IOBJ
- # define IPTR
- /* C++ support */
- # undef CONFIG_HAVE_CXX14
- /* Attributes
- *
- * The Zilog compiler does not support weak symbols
- */
- # undef CONFIG_HAVE_WEAKFUNCTIONS
- # define weak_alias(name, aliasname)
- # define weak_data
- # define weak_function
- # define weak_const_function
- # define restrict
- /* The Zilog compiler does not support the noreturn, packed, naked
- * attributes.
- */
- # define noreturn_function
- # define aligned_data(n)
- # define locate_code(n)
- # define locate_data(n)
- # define begin_packed_struct
- # define end_packed_struct
- # define naked_function
- # define inline_function
- # define noinline_function
- /* REVISIT: */
- # define farcall_function
- /* The Zilog compiler does not support the reentrant attribute */
- # define reentrant_function
- /* Addressing.
- *
- * Z16F ZNEO: Far is 24-bits; near is 16-bits of address.
- * The supported model is (1) all code on ROM, and (2) all data
- * and stacks in external (far) RAM.
- * Z8Encore!: Far is 16-bits; near is 8-bits of address.
- * The supported model is (1) all code on ROM, and (2) all data
- * and stacks in internal (far) RAM.
- * Z8Acclaim: In Z80 mode, all pointers are 16-bits. In ADL mode, all
- * pointers are 24 bits.
- */
- # if defined(__ZNEO__)
- # define FAR _Far
- # define NEAR _Near
- # define DSEG _Far
- # define CODE _Erom
- # undef CONFIG_SMALL_MEMORY /* Select the large, 32-bit addressing model */
- # undef CONFIG_LONG_IS_NOT_INT /* Long and int are the same size */
- # undef CONFIG_PTR_IS_NOT_INT /* FAR pointers and int are the same size */
- # elif defined(__EZ8__)
- # define FAR far
- # define NEAR near
- # define DSEG far
- # define CODE rom
- # define CONFIG_SMALL_MEMORY 1 /* Select small, 16-bit address model */
- # define CONFIG_LONG_IS_NOT_INT 1 /* Long and int are not the same size */
- # undef CONFIG_PTR_IS_NOT_INT /* FAR pointers and int are the same size */
- # elif defined(__EZ80__)
- # define FAR
- # define NEAR
- # define DSEG
- # define CODE
- # undef CONFIG_SMALL_MEMORY /* Select the large, 32-bit addressing model */
- # define CONFIG_LONG_IS_NOT_INT 1 /* Long and int are not the same size */
- # ifdef CONFIG_EZ80_Z80MODE
- # define CONFIG_PTR_IS_NOT_INT 1 /* Pointers and int are not the same size */
- # else
- # undef CONFIG_PTR_IS_NOT_INT /* Pointers and int are the same size */
- # endif
- # endif
- /* ISO C11 supports anonymous (unnamed) structures and unions. Zilog does
- * not support C11
- */
- # undef CONFIG_HAVE_ANONYMOUS_STRUCT
- # undef CONFIG_HAVE_ANONYMOUS_UNION
- /* Older Zilog compilers support both types double and long long, but the
- * size is 32-bits (same as long and single precision) so it is safer to say
- * that they are not supported. Later versions are more ANSII compliant and
- * simply do not support long long or double.
- */
- # undef CONFIG_HAVE_LONG_LONG
- # define CONFIG_HAVE_FLOAT 1
- # undef CONFIG_HAVE_DOUBLE
- # undef CONFIG_HAVE_LONG_DOUBLE
- /* Indicate that a local variable is not used */
- # define UNUSED(a) ((void)(a))
